Abstract
"Tierra Firme llamaban los antiguos a todo lo que no fuera isla. La isla es, pues, lo menos firme, lo menos tierra de la Tierra. Dulce María Loynaz: “Poema CI”, Poemas sin nombre, 1953. Yo nací en tierra firme continental, en un hospital de Leningrado que, por razones obvias, no logro recordar. Hija, además, de una joven de la Alemania Democrática, nadie diría que algo habría de unirme a esta isla del Caribe en la que hoy habito. Pero sí. Resulta que mi madre la eligió para vivir, en la figura de mi padre ha-banero. Y de ahí en adelante, anclado el cuerpo en un pun-to cualquiera de la isla, aprendido el idioma y tantas otras artes de supervivencia, la imagen de aquella tierra firme surge a retazos, inevitablemente, desde el fondo de las fo-tos de familia. No puedo dejar de evocarla y, sin embargo, no hay contornos definibles del otro lado si paro mi is- la frente al espejo. No los hay, después de tantos intentos por hacerle una foto donde quepa toda.
